利用元胞自动机和模糊C均值进行图像分割

An Image Segmentation Method Based on Cellular Automata and Fuzzy C-means

  • 摘要: 提出了一种基于元胞自动机和模糊C均值思想的图像分割方法。该方法以模糊C均值算法为基础定义目标函数,以灰度级为对象,应用一维元胞自动机自迭代求取最小目标函数,实现对图像的初步分割;在此基础上,以二维空间邻域信息对原分割结果进行净化。该方法不仅可以用于普通灰度图像的分割,也可用于遥感影像图的分割。

     

    Abstract: We propose an image segmentation method based on cellular automata and fuzzy C-means(FCM).The method defines the objective function based on FCM and takes gray level as the object to calculate the minimum objective function by application of one-dimensional cellular automata's self-iteration,realizing the preliminary image segmentation;on that basis,it revises original segmentation results with two-dimensional spatial information of neighborhood.This method can be used for image segmentation not only in grayscale images but also in RS image.
